How can I get a work visa in Australia without sponsorship : You can apply for a skilled migration visa without a sponsor. You'll need to submit an expression of interest through SkillSelect. SkillSelect is the Australian Government's online system for workers who want to express interest in applying for a visa to live and work in Australia.

Can I just move to Australia and get a job

First, you'll need to submit an Expression of Interest (EOI) through SkillSelect. Once your EOI has been submitted you may then be invited to apply for a Skilled Migration visa. You'll then have 60 days to lodge an application and nominate an occupation that is on the relevant skilled occupations list.

Is there an age limit You stand the best chance of getting an Australian visa if you are below the age of 45. Whilst there is no specific age limit for emigrating to Australia, you will become ineligible for many permanent visas upon turning 45. This applies predominantly to a number of skill-based permanent visas.

To sponsor a relative to Australia, you must be a settled Australian citizen or permanent resident. You must also be at least 18 years old. As a sponsor, you must also have the ability to pay a security bond if asked by the Department. The amount for the security bond is discretionary.

The Subclass 189 visa is often considered one of the most straightforward pathways to Australian PR. It's designed for skilled workers who are not sponsored by an employer, a state, or a family member.

Australia's permanent Migration Program incorporates economic and family migration and is the main pathway to permanent residence. It includes the Skill stream, Family stream and Special Eligibility visas.
